<p><strong>Lewis Carroll's classic tales of Alice go almost without introduction -- but many in our day and age know the story only from an infinity of TV adaptations.</strong> That's a shame because Carroll was a delightful writer: </p><p>. . . Just then her head struck against the roof of the hall: in fact she was now more than nine feet high and she at once took up the little golden key and hurried off to the garden door. . . . Poor Alice! Alice may be poor but all who read of her are wealthy in a way that's utterly uncommon.</p>
